For subtle burning and dodging select the underneath colour and alter the shade slightly by adding or subtracting black or altering saturation, for a stronger effect go for black in the burn and white in the dodge (and to soften the effect use the smudge tool from the top bar), also use transparency of your strokes to …

As many you asked, does procreate have dodge and burn tool? Just got Procreate this week. I’m going to be living on your YouTube channel for quite a while! Hey! You can make your own dodge and burn brush by setting different blend modes on your brush of choice.

Likewise, how do you lighten areas in procreate? Change layer opacity – in the Layers menu, tap with two fingers on the layer you want to change opacity. The Layers menu should close and you can slide your finger or pen anywhere on the screen left to right to adjust the opacity.

Similarly, what is Color Dodge procreate? Color Dodge is based on the dodge tool used to brighten images in traditional photography. It creates a brighter effect than Screen by decreasing the contrast between base and blend colors. This results in saturated mid-tones and blown-out highlights.The Color dodge mode lightens the colors of the base layers and reduces the contrast. This results in saturated mid-tones. Glow dodge. The Glow dodge mode creates a stronger effect than the Color dodge mode.

Is there a blend tool in Procreate?

Tap Smudge the select a brush from the Brush Library. Tap or drag your finger on your brushstrokes and colors to blend your artwork.

What is gradient map Procreate?

The Gradient Map tool was released with the Procreate 5X update and offers some incredible new features. It allows you to add a gradient to your entire artwork and customize the gradient in tons of different ways.

What is Alpha lock in Procreate?

Using Alpha Lock in Procreate gives you the ability to lock a layer’s transparency (or alpha). This means that, once you apply Alpha Lock on a layer, you will only be able to paint inside what already exists on that layer (the alpha).

What does a clipping mask do in Procreate?

Using Clipping Masks in Procreate Using a clipping mask allows you to use the contents of a layer and mask the content using a layer above. The separate layer enables you to adjust highlights, shadows, and layer adjustments while making it look like these effects are on the actual shape.

How do you blur in Procreate?

To blur on Procreate, click the Adjustments tab and choose Gaussian Blur, Motion Blur, or Perspective Blur. Choose the Layer option to apply your blur to the layer. Choose the Pencil option to apply your blur to smaller sections of your Procreate canvas by drawing over what you would like to blur.
